"Bronze Sculpture Of A Seated Scholar – Japan, Meiji Period (1868-1912)"
Elegant Japanese bronze sculpture depicting a scholar or nobleman seated on a stump, holding a folding fan in one hand and a small calligraphic object in the other. The man is dressed in a finely detailed kimono with floral motifs, and his serene expression suggests contemplation or conversation. Style: Traditional Japanese art, a realistic and expressive representation typical of the Meiji period. Period: Late 19th – early 20th century (Meiji period, 1868–1912). Condition: Very good overall condition, beautiful even patina, well-preserved details. Dimensions: 16 x 12.5 x 14.5
